Obverse description The obverse displays the issuer's name in three lines of raised block capital letters across the central field, reading GRAND / CERCLE / DIEGO, all enclosed within a raised circular border. The legend identifies the token as belonging to the Grand Cercle establishment in Diego (Suarez), Madagascar.

Reverse description The reverse features a frontal zebu head in low relief as the central device, with large curved horns extending above and smaller horns at the sides, and stylized decorative nostrils depicted below. The zebu, a sacred and iconic animal in Madagascar, occupies the full field within a raised rim.
